## Tuning

Squill-lint parses every `.sql` file in the Marrowgate repo before merge. Most defaults are sensible, but as a contractor you should know which thresholds are enforced versus advisory: line length and keyword casing are hard failures, while join-depth and subquery warnings can be suppressed with an inline pragma that requires reviewer sign-off. Raising any hard limit needs approval from the data platform lead. Please do not edit generated migration files to satisfy the linter. The enforced thresholds are configured as follows.

constants for yaduf-fahag:
BUDGETS = {
    "kelix": 528,
    "briwyn": 734,
}

## Changelog — defaults changed

Quillbus ingest was flooding the log pipeline (~40k lines/min at peak). As of 3.8.0, debug logs are sampled by default instead of emitted in full. Errors and warnings are never sampled. If you're on call and need full debug temporarily, flip the override flag and it reverts after an hour. New default values are below.

config for bahop-baduf:
[kasion]
team = lamath
access_code = ac_d807e5
host = kasion.paliqcloud.corp
port = 4000
owner = julix.tamvan
peer = frair.qorvelsoft.local

Who to ping about Fixtureloom: Fixtureloom is our test-data factory library, and yes, it's quirky. The Toolsmith pod at Marrowvale owns it, with Priya-from-platform (you'll meet her) doing most reviews. Check the cookbook page before filing anything. For access, bug reports, or factory requests, just drop a line to the inbox below.

billing contact of bawep-tajeg = tamath.silion.fraok@olvarqsoft.local